Supersano, Apulia, Italy

Overview

Supersano is a quiet town set in the heart of Apulia, Italy, known for its genuine local life, historical center, and proximity to scenic landscapes. It's perfect for travelers seeking authentic culture and peaceful countryside surroundings.

Best Time to Visit

April-June or September-October for mild weather and fewer tourists.

Local Tips

A car is recommended to explore nearby villages and parks. Most shops close for a long lunch, so plan accordingly.

Cultural Etiquette

Dress modestly in churches and skip the tip, service is included, but rounding up is appreciated. Greet locals with a friendly 'Buongiorno.'

Safety Warnings

Supersano is very safe with little crime; exercise standard caution with personal belongings. Beware of stray dogs around rural areas.

Hidden Gems

Explore the Bosco di Supersano forest for rare wildlife and tranquil trails, or visit local masserie (farmhouses) for authentic cuisine and olive oil tastings.
